The 30 Min Warrior Race Challenge:

Are YOU Prepared? The 30 Min Warrior Race Challenge was designed to help me see how prepared some of my clients and athletes were for their upcoming challenge races. When I say "challenge race" I'm referring to the many different types of obstacle / mud runs they have these days. So, in other words, races such as The Tough Mudder, Warrior Dash, Spartan Race… These races are quickly gaining more popularity and for good reason, they're extremely fun, highly challenging, and simply a whole lot better then just going for a run. Now, there are a ton of different ways you can prepare yourself for a challenge race, but how do you know for sure that you're truly ready to take one on? That's where the 30 min Challenge comes into play! The following challenge workout was created for that very purpose - to help people test themselves to see if their ready to take on a challenge race. Not only is the 30 Min Warrior Race Challenge good to help tell a person where their at with their current fitness levels, it's also a great way to add in a tough little challenge into your training routine every once and a while as well. The 30 Min Warrior Race Challenge:

Challenge Lay Out

Watch Overview Video HERE 1A) Deadlift x BW OR for advanced athletes - Deadlift x 1.5 BW x 10 2A) Burpee Broad Jump x 25 total yards 3A) 400m Run 4A) 60 sec AMRAP x each: a) Pull Ups (or Recline Rows – worth only .5 point) b) Squats c) Push Ups ***Count Total Reps ***No rest in between sets REPEAT 1A) – 4A) UNTIL 30 MIN TIME LIMIT IS UP

The 30 Min Warrior Race Challenge:

Exercise Descriptions Deadlift: The deadlift will be performed with a traditional barbell. The weight will be loaded according to the athletes weight (round UP to the nearest weight). Athletes that are more advanced can choose to use 1.5 their bodyweight. For movement standards, the barbell starts on the ground and finishes grasped in the hands at mid thigh, with the knees and hips extended. The shoulders must be behind the barbell when viewed from the side. The barbell cannot be bounced. The arms must stay extended as the barbell is lowered to the ground for the rep to count. Pull Up: At the bottom, the Athlete's arms must be fully extended. At the top of the pull-up, the chin must break the horizontal plane of the bar. Dead-hang (strict), kipping, or butterfly pull-ups are all allowed, as long as all the requirements are met.

Recline Row (regression to Pull Ups): - If athlete can’t complete real pull ups, they have the choice to perform recline rows as a regressions. For movement standards, both heels must be directly below the anchor point of the rings or suspension straps. Arms must reach full extension at the bottom. Hands or rings / straps must touch chest / arm pits at the top. ***Recline Row reps are only worth .5 point since they are a regression to pull ups. Push Up: Both hands must release at the bottom of the pushup. Arms must achieve full lockout and hips must rise above the ankles at the top.

Bodyweight Squats: Athlete must squat down until the crease of the hip is at or below the top of the knee. Full extension of the hips must occur at the top in order for the rep to count. Burpee Broad Jumps: Athlete will first perform a full Burpee (chest to floor) then upon returning to the top, athlete can then broad jump forward covering as much ground as possible. Before athlete jumps again, they must hit a full burpee again. Athlete must cover 25 yards total before Burpee Broad Jump section is complete. ***For BEST explanation, view the video HERE

Breakdown of The 30 Min Warrior Run

Challenge

With a continuous running clock, you will begin with: (Strength) 1A) Barbell Deadlift x Bodyweight OR DL x 1.5 BW (Advanced Athletes) x 10 This first part is to test a person's strength and since this challenge / mud run race specific, one only has to lift their bodyweight x 10 reps. If a person is more advanced, they can choose to use 1.5 x their BW. The deadlift is by far one of the best lifts to train for strength, which is why it’s been placed first within this challenge. (Power) 2A) Burpee Broad Jump x 25 yards The Burpee Broad Jump is a perfect movement to test full body power. You will perform a burpee and then broad jump. The athlete is done as soon as the cover 25 total yards. (Endurance / Strength Cardio) 3A) Run 400m After the combination of Deadlifts and Burpee Broad Jumps, your heart rate will be sky high so in this case, a 400m will still serve as a good test of endurance even though it's not that far of a distance. In most challenge races, you have running sections that will last longer then 400m but the way this part of the challenge is specific to challenge races is via the transitions between running and strength movements (obstacles). In a race you'll be switching between running and obstacles that will require strength and athleticism, so the combo of the deadlifts, burpee broad jumps, and the 400m is perfect. (Bodyweight Strength) 4A) Pull Ups x max in 60 secs ***Or Recline Rows x max in 60 secs – Each rep is only worth .5 point 4B) Squats x max in 60 secs 4C) Push Ups x max in 60 secs After you finish the 400m run, you get 60 secs at each bodyweight station with ZERO rest in between. This is where you will score your points so every rep on this section counts.

Depending on how high your fitness level is, you'll be able to attempt the triset multiple times to score more points as long as you are able to make it back around to the triset within the allowed 30 min time limit. It's all-apart of the challenge. The better you're prepared, the higher your score will be!

30 Min Warrior Race Challenge:

Score Keeping

Bodyweight Score = Deadlift Weight (Advanced Athletes will use 1.5 Bodyweight) Total Score of Reps Completed from The Bodyweight Tri-Set (Push Ups + Squats + Pull Ups) ***If Recline Rows used for regression to Pull Ups, only .5 points are given for each rep) Total Tri-Set Score / Bodyweight = FINAL SCORE Example: DL = 175 Tri-Set Score (60) + (300) + (200) = 560 SCORE = 560 / 175= 3.2 Your goal is to RAISE your score overtime.
